This is my first attempt at a sweater of any kind, hehe! I'm sooooo excited to have finished this for a baby shower in a couple days. I found the pattern for it on Ravelry, designed by fawn pea. It is a top-down raglan sleeve cardigan.
Here are some pics!
The first shows the button band and front striping detail. suzeeq and brittyknits helped me a good deal on the button band which was intimidating for me. The second shows my daughter's Pooh wearing the cardi, hehe! Couldn't resist. I did have to frog one of the sleeves as it was 2 rows to short.
The yarn is Caron Simply Soft in Gray Heather, Black and Autumn Red. This is for a boy. :D Working with this yarn was ok, the only problem I had was with flaws in the gray heather yarn. I had to cut out several sections of the working yarn and weave in the ends. This made me less than happy, but I like the softness of the FO.
All in all it was a blast to knit, and quick to do. :woohoo:
